Popular Entry-Level Roles at Sun International
Entry-level positions at Sun International provide an accessible starting point for individuals with minimal experience, offering comprehensive training and opportunities to grow within hospitality, gaming, or entertainment. These roles support the company’s operations across its properties in Gauteng, Western Cape, KwaZulu-Natal, and beyond. Common entry-level job titles include:
- Food and Beverage Attendant: Serving guests in restaurants or bars.
- Housekeeping Attendant: Maintaining cleanliness in hotel rooms and public areas.
- Cashier: Handling transactions in retail or gaming areas.
- General Worker: Assisting with operational tasks across properties.
- Internship Participant: Structured programs like Finance or Hospitality Internships for skill-building.
Sun International’s Employment Equity (EE) focus prioritizes youth (18–35), women, and historically disadvantaged South Africans (HDSAs), making it an inclusive entry point for diverse candidates passionate about leisure services.

Salaries for Entry-Level Positions at Sun International
Salaries at Sun International are competitive within the hospitality and entertainment sector, offering stable pay for entry-level roles, often with perks like staff discounts, training, and career advancement opportunities. Below are approximate salary ranges as of March 2025, based on industry trends and posts on X:
- Food and Beverage Attendant: ZAR 8,000–12,000 per month (approx. ZAR 96,000–144,000 annually).
- Housekeeping Attendant: ZAR 7,000–10,000 per month (approx. ZAR 84,000–120,000 annually).
- Cashier: ZAR 8,000–11,000 per month (approx. ZAR 96,000–132,000 annually).
- General Worker: ZAR 7,000–10,000 per month (approx. ZAR 84,000–120,000 annually).
- Internship Participant: Stipend of ZAR 5,000–8,000 per month (approx. ZAR 60,000–96,000 annually).
Requirements for Entry-Level Jobs at Sun International
Entry-level roles at Sun International are tailored for candidates with minimal qualifications, emphasizing basic education and enthusiasm for hospitality. General requirements include:
- Education:
- Minimum Grade 12 (Matric) or NQF Level 4 for most roles (e.g., Food and Beverage Attendant, Cashier, Internship).
- Grade 10 may suffice for General Workers or Housekeeping Attendants, though Matric is preferred.
- Experience: No prior experience required; Sun International provides on-the-job training or structured programs.
